It has been some time since we updated the custom build we are creating for FRACTAL, but between other projects we managed to get PART 2 ready and uploaded for your enjoyment. James has been hard at work with this one, and we are aiming to get the final build completed in November.

In this video, James install the Motherboard into the case, put the water block on the GPU, installs the pump under the PSU shroud, and plan out the tubing runs. Some modifications to the motherboard try are required to route the tubing through to the pump from the radiator inlets and new inlet/outlets are drilled into the flat res/distro plate.

Core System Specification:
• CPU – AMD Ryzen 7 5800X
• Motherboard – Asus Strix B550-E Gaming
• Memory – 32 GB (2 x 16GB Modules) Corsair Dominator Platinum RGB DDR4-3600
• Graphics Card – Palit RTX 3080 Gaming Pro
• Main Storage – 1TB WD_Black SN850 PCIe Gen4 M.2 NVME SSD
• Additional Storage – 2TB WD_Black SN850 PCIe Gen4 M.2 NVME SSD
• Chassis – Fractal Design Meshify 2
• CPU Cooling – EKWB Custom Loop
• Power Supply – Fractal Design Ion+ 2 Platinum 860W 80+ Platinum
• Fans – 4 x Fractal Design Aspect 14 RGB PWM

Cooling Hardware
• CPU Water Block: EK-Quantum Magnitude D-RGB - AM4 Nickel + Acetal
• GPU Water Block: EK-Quantum Vector RE RTX 3080/3090 D-RGB - Nickel + Acetal
• Pump: EK-Quantum Inertia D5 PWM D-RGB - Acetal
• Reservoir: EK-Quantum Volume FLT 360 D-RGB - Plexi
• Radiators: 2x EK-CoolStream CE 280 Dual Radiator
• Fittings: EK-Quantum Torque HDC 14 – Satin Titanium
• Tubing: Corsair Hydro X Series XT Hardline 14mm Tubing — Satin Transparent
